What may need to happen is in future release you may need to add a certain 'Pin' section to the INI. This section in all INI but is device/model specific. This tells the driver what is attached to the machine, ie Speakers, Speaker/HP combined, lineout, linein, SPDIF, HDMI, MICs etc etc I have left this section blank hoping the driver would detect what was where. What you will need to do is to find the original driver's INI file (WRTxxxxx.ini) You will need to do a PCI_ID AND SUBSYS search for the exact INI. (the one below is for Dell i9400 and possibly others) In this INI will be a section like this: [HKR\Settings\pin][HKR\Settings\Pin\08] CfgDflt = dword: 0x40C003FA [HKR\Settings\Pin\09] CfgDflt = dword: 0x01441340 [HKR\Settings\Pin\10] CfgDflt = dword: 0x04A11020 Bias = hex: FF,04,02 AltCfg = hex: 20,10,81,04 [HKR\Settings\Pin\11] CfgDflt = dword: 0x90170310 [HKR\Settings\Pin\12] CfgDflt = dword: 0x40F003FC [HKR\Settings\Pin\0D] CfgDflt = dword: 0x0421121F Action = hex: 81,0E [HKR\Settings\Pin\0E] CfgDflt = dword: 0x90170310 [HKR\Settings\Pin\0F] CfgDflt = dword: 0x408003FB Use a Text editor (like WOrdpad etc) to open both INI's (original OEM INI and my Modded one) Copy and Paste the ORIGINAL section to the Modded INI between [HKR\Settings\GPIO] and [HKR\Settings\Connselector] or below [HKR\Settings\pin] Save the newly modded INI. Unistall the current driver USING control panels Uninstall (very important) Now just run setup and hopefully the Audio/jacks will function as they should. mobilenvidia Posted May 3, 2009 Author Report Share Posted May 3, 2009 It's no use changing the INI to the above for your machines, it will work on one machine again and not on others What will need to happen folk will need to make their own INI based on the one I've made. Then insert the settings as NORWAY has done above. So grab the original INI from your latest official driver. Grab the PIN settings AND the Filter sections (can be quite long) Insert/replace these 2 sections Insert the Filters section after [HKR\Settings\Connselector] For fully working Audio driver, you will need to rename any section heading that is not \speaker\ to \speaker\ ie \Speaker1\ and \SpeakerHp\ This will then allow things like the EQ and SRS to work. CrendKing Posted May 5, 2009 Report Share Posted May 5, 2009 (edited) Here is what I did to get it worked in a Dell Vostro 1500 with SigmaTel 9205. I download the modded driver, copied pin information to the inf. The [HKR\Settings] section and [HKR\Settings\GPIO] section are different from my original inf, and I used the one in the mod, because I considered they are related to software. In my first try, I left every filter section untouched, and get error code 10 after installation. Second try, grabbed the v1.022 inf from here, and left every filter section commented, and the driver worked after installation. Note that there is no Speaker filter in my original inf, only SpeakerHp, but it still produces sound, and the control panel works fine. If I add ANY of the filters from the original inf to the mod inf, error code 10. As mobilenvidia said here, even empty header is not allowed. Below are all the filters from my original inf. Michael's mod works in my case, even with all filters enabled. I don't know what I could gain if one can get the mod with filter sections presented in practice. And I'm also wondered what is reason of the filter sections. One thing imperfect is, the Vista Volume Mixer always declares "No audio device is installed", and the volume level is always 0. Seems I have to hide the system tray icon. My point is: if you get error code 10, try to disable all filter sections first, and hear if there is sound. Thanks to mobilenvidia for this great work!
